About Affinity by Canva

Affinity is a creative suite originally developed by Serif Europe and bought by Canva. It was composed of three very well-known tools: Affinity Photo, Affinity Designer, and Affinity Publisher. It allowed users to edit photos and create designs and page layouts from a single suite of tools. But now, starting from October 2025, Affinity is changing. It is not really a suite anymore, but a whole program offering all the tools you need for your creativity.

Originally a paid software, Canva made Affinity totally free, offering users a new way to access a premium product without any costs. You can use Affinity on your Windows computer or your Mac. You can even download iPad apps for Affinity Photo, Affinity Designer, and Affinity Publisher, for free.

The new interface, designed by Canva, allows users to use separate workspaces depending on what they need to work on. Easy to use, it offers menus like any other creative tool does, with the same layout. Tools are grouped on a vertical bar on the side, and when you open one, the configuration settings are displayed on the right side.

This renewed version of Affinity is really a great tool for anyone in design and was developed to compete with even the Adobe suite. As a matter of fact, you can even open PSD files from Adobe Photoshop with Affinity.

Why Should I Download Affinity by Canva?

Affinity by Canva was launched in October 2025 and offers a new competition to the famous Adobe Creative Suite (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, Adobe InDesign). It is composed of three different workspaces: Vector editing (Affinity Designer), Raster editing (Affinity Photo), and Desktop publishing (Affinity Publisher). All three original tools are united into a single interface, but if their functionalities are still there, their names are now sadly out of the equation.

Adding to that, Canva included another feature that Canva users are already familiar with: Canva AI. With it, you can remove background, generate objects in pictures, or generate images. The full usage of the AI tools requires a subscription. But that’s not all. Affinity also allows you to export your file directly into Canva, to use all of its specific features.

On top of the window, you’ll see the workspace menu. It allows you to change the layout depending on your work. Simply click on one of the options: Vector, Pixel, Layout (for page layout), and Canva AI. Changing the workspace also changes the tools that are available for you to use on your project. 

But that’s not all! If you like to use different tools from vector, pixel, or layout, but don’t want to change workspace every time, Affinity allows you to create a personalized workspace. You can call it what you want and add any tool you need, regardless of their original workspace! Just click on the three dots at the end of the workspace menu, name your new workspace, select each tool you need, and place them as you like on the sidebar!

The fact that Affinity is now free, added to this profound personalization function, offers users a really great tool for creativity and design.

Is Affinity by Canva Free?

Yes, you can use the program for free, and you’ll be able to access all the design and editing features. The only paid parts are the AI functionalities, which require a subscription to be used. Even if it is free, you will be required to create an account to use the program.

What Operating Systems Are Compatible with Affinity by Canva?

Affinity by Canva is available for Windows and macOS users. You can download it by following our links (direct to the official website).

For the moment, the old iPad apps for Affinity Photo, Affinity Designer, and Affinity Publisher are still available, and they are free to download. However, they will only be able to open old Affinity files (not the new ones). The developers’ team is working on a single Affinity iPad app, but no release date is available yet. What Are the Alternatives to Affinity by Canva?

In the world of creative suites, Adobe is the leader. With its Adobe Creative Cloud subscriptions, you can access well-known software such as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, Adobe InDesign but also Adobe Premiere Pro, and more. Design, photo editing, image creation, AI generation (with Adobe Firefly), page layout, PDF edition, video, all is possible… but for a price. However, some Adobe tools are free (without ads), such as Adobe Photoshop Express, Adobe Acrobat Reader, Adobe Express, and Adobe Firefly (to some extent). You’ll just need a Creative Cloud account to use them (also free).

Smaller than Adobe, but with a free offer, Photopea is first a photo editing software. But with the addition of Vectorpea, design is also available. The small suite is available online only (nothing to download or install on your computer). But that means that it is compatible with any operating system, as it only requires a browser to work. The free version displays ads on the side of the interface, but you can access all features. With Photopea, you can even open PSD, PDF, and RAW files.

PixLR is a direct competitor to Photopea as it is also free an also online, but you can also download the mobile apps for Android and iOS. It offers an advanced photo editor (Pixlr Editor), an AI photo editor (Pixlr Express), a designer for templates and animation (Pixlr Designer), an AI background eraser (Remove Bg), and a bulk photo editor (Batch Editor). You just need to choose which tool you want to use. The free version displays ads. To access all the AI tools that Pixlr now offers, you will need a subscription.
